The History of Coral Gables Granada Entrance

Coral Gables History

The Coral Gables Granada Entrance was built in the 1920s as part of the city's development plan. The plan was to create an exclusive residential community that would rival the most luxurious cities in the world. The founders of Coral Gables, George Merrick and his family, wanted to create a Mediterranean-inspired city, with stunning architecture, lush gardens, and a relaxed and luxurious lifestyle.

The Granada Entrance was one of the first buildings constructed in Coral Gables, and it served as the gateway to the city. The building was designed by Phineas Paist, a renowned architect, and it features a beautiful archway, intricate details, and stunning landscaping.

The Design of Coral Gables Granada Entrance

Coral Gables Architecture

The design of the Coral Gables Granada Entrance is a beautiful example of Mediterranean Revival architecture. The building features a Spanish-style archway, with intricate details and beautiful stonework. The archway is flanked by two towers, which are also adorned with beautiful stonework and intricate details.

The landscaping around the Granada Entrance is equally impressive. The entrance is surrounded by lush gardens, a beautiful fountain, and palm trees. The combination of the architecture and the landscaping creates a stunning and memorable entrance to the city.
